Teltonika RUT955 4G LTE Dual SIM Router
 SPECIFICATIONS:
MOBILE | Mobile module | 4G (LTE) – Cat 4 up to 150 Mbps, 3G – Up to 42 Mbps, 2G – Up to 236.8 kbps | SIM switch | 2 SIM cards, auto-switch cases: weak signal, data limit, SMS limit, roaming, no network, network denied, data connection fail, SIM idle protection | Status | Signal strength, SINR, RSRP, RSRQ, Bytes sent/received | Passthrough | Router assigns its mobile WAN IP address to another device on LAN | Bridge | Direct connection (bridge) between mobile ISP and device on LAN | APN | Auto APN | SMS | SMS status, SMS configuration, send/read SMS via HTTP POST/GET, EMAIL to SMS, SMS to EMAIL, SMS to HTTP, SMS to SMS, scheduled SMS, SMS autoreply, SMPP | Black/White list | Operator black/white list | Multiple PDN (optional) | Possibility to use different PDNs for multiple network access and services | Band management | Band lock, Used band status display | WIRELESS | Wireless mode | IEEE 802.11b/g/n, Access Point (AP), Station (STA) | WiFi | WPA2-Enterprise (with external/internal Radius server), WPA2-PSK, WPA-PSK, WEP, MAC Filter | WiFi security | WPA2-Enterprise - PEAP, TLS, TTLS. AES-CCMP, TKIP, Auto Cipher modes. Client separation | SSID | SSID stealth mode and access control based on MAC address | WiFi users | up to 100 simultaneous connections | Wireless Hotspot | Captive portal (Hotspot), internal/external Radius server, built in customizable landing page | ETHERNET | WAN | 1 x WAN port (can be configured to LAN) 10/100 Mbps, comply IEEE 802.3, IEEE 802.3u standards, supports auto MDI/MDIX | LAN | 3 x LAN ports, 10/100 Mbps, comply IEEE 802.3, IEEE 802.3u standards, supports auto MDI/MDIX | NETWORK | Routing | Static routing, Dynamic routing (BGP, OSPF v2, RIP v1/v2) | Network protocols | TCP, UDP, IPv4, IPv6, ICMP, NTP, DNS, HTTP, HTTPS, FTP, SMTP, SSL v3, TLS, ARP, VRRP, PPP, PPPoE, UPNP, SSH, DHCP, Telnet, SMPP, MQTT, Wake On Lan (WOL) | VoIP passthrough support | H.323 and SIP-alg protocol NAT helpers, allowing proper routing of VoIP packets | Connection monitoring | Ping Reboot, Periodic Reboot, LCP and ICMP for link inspection | Firewall | Port forward, traffic rules, custom rules | DHCP | Static and dynamic IP allocation, DHCP Relay | QoS | Traffic priority queuing by source/destination, service, protocol or port, WMM, 802.11e | DDNS | Supported >25 service providers, others can be configured manually | Network backup | VRRP, Mobile, Wired and WiFi WAN options, each of which can be used as backup, using automatic Failover | Load balancing | Balance your internet traffic over multiple WAN connections | NetSnapper (optional) | Mobile connection management, data compression VPN client (not available in standard FW) | SSHFS (optional) | Possibility to mount remote file system via SSH protocol (not available in standard FW) | SECURITY | Authentication | Pre-shared key, digital certificates, X.509 certificates | Firewall | Pre-configured firewall rules can be enabled via web-ui, unlimited firewall configuration via CLI; DMZ; NAT; NAT-T | Attack prevention | DDOS prevention (SYN flood protection, SSH attack prevention, HTTP/HTTPS attack prevention), port scan prevention ( SYN-FIN, SYN-RST, X-mas, NULL flags, FIN scan attacks) | WiFi security | WPA2-Enterprise - PEAP, TLS, TTLS. AES-CCMP, TKIP, Auto Cipher modes. Client separation | VLAN | Port based and tag based VLAN separation | Mobile quota control | Set up custom data limits for both SIM cards | WEB filter | Blacklist for blocking out unwanted websites, whitelist for specifying allowed sites only | Access control | Flexible access control of TCP, UDP, ICMP packets, MAC address filter | VPN | OpenVPN | Multiple clients and server can be running simultaneously, 12 encryption methods | OpenVPN Encryption | DES-CBC, RC2-CBC, DES-EDE-CBC, DES-EDE3-CBC, DESX-CBC, BF-CBC, RC2-40-CBC, CAST5-CBC, RC2-64-CBC, AES-128-CBC, AES-192-CBC, AES-256-CBC | IPsec | IKEv1, IKEv2, supports up to 4 x VPN IPsec tunnels (instances), with 5 encryption methods (DES, 3DES, AES128, AES192, AES256) | GRE | GRE tunnel | PPTP, L2TP | Client/Server services can run simultaneously | Stunnel | Proxy designed to add TLS encryption functionality to existing clients and servers without any changes in the programs' code | SSTP | SSTP client instance support | ZeroTier | ZeroTier VPN | MODBUS | MODBUS TCP SLAVE | ID range | 1-255 | Allow Remote Access | Allow access through WAN | Custom registers | Modbus TCP custom register block requests, which read/write to a file inside the router, and can be used to extend Modbus TCP Slave functionality | MODBUS TCP MASTER | Supported functions | 01, 02, 03, 04, 05, 06, 15, 16 | Supported data formats | 8 bit: INT, UINT; 16 bit: INT, UINT (MSB or LSB first); 32 bit float (Big endian, Big endian with byte-swapped, Little endian, Little endian with byte-swapped) | MODBUS RTU MASTER (RS232) | Supported baud rates | From 300 to 115200 | Supported functions | 01, 02, 03, 04, 05 (only for alarms), 06 (only for alarms), 15 (only for alarms), 16 (only for alarms) | Number of data bits | From 5 to 8 | Number of stop bits | 1 or 2 | Parity | None, Even, Odd | Flow | None, RTS/CTS, Xon/Xoff | Duplex | Full duplex | MODBUS RTU MASTER (RS485) | Supported baud rates | From 300 to 115200 | Supported functions | 01, 02, 03, 04, 05 (only for alarms), 06 (only for alarms), 15 (only for alarms), 16 (only for alarms) | Number of data bits | 8 | Number of stop bits | 1 | Parity | None, Even, Odd | Flow | None, Xon/Xoff | Duplex | Half duplex | MODBUS DATA TO SERVER | Protocol | HTTP(S), MQTT, Azure MQTT | MQTT GATEWAY | MQTT gateway | Allows sending commands and receiving data from Modbus Master through MQTT broker | MONITORING & MANAGEMENT | WEB UI | HTTP/HTTPS, status, configuration, FW update, CLI, troubleshoot, event log, system log, kernel log | FOTA | Firmware update from server, automatic notification | SSH | SSH (v1, v2) | SMS | SMS status, SMS configuration, send/read SMS via HTTP POST/GET | Call | Reboot, Status, WiFi on/off, Mobile data on/off, Output on/off, answer/hang-up with a timer | TR-069 | OpenACS, EasyCwmp, ACSLite, tGem, LibreACS, GenieACS, FreeACS, LibCWMP, Friendly tech, AVSystem | MQTT | MQTT Broker, MQTT publisher | SNMP | SNMP (v1, v2, v3), SNMP trap | JSON-RPC | Management API over HTTP/HTTPS | MODBUS | MODBUS TCP status/control | RMS | Teltonika Remote Management System (RMS) | IoT PLATFORMS | Cloud of Things | Allows monitoring of: Device data, Mobile data, Network info, Availability | ThingWorx | Allows monitoring of: WAN Type, WAN IP Mobile Operator Name, Mobile Signal Strength, Mobile Network Type | Cumulocity | Allows monitoring of: Device Model, Revision and Serial Number, Mobile Cell ID, ICCID, IMEI, Connection Type, Operator, Signal Strength, WAN Type and IP | Azure IoT Hub | Can send device IP, Number of bytes send/received/ 3G connection state, Network link state, IMEI, ICCID, Model, Manufacturer, Serial, Revision, IMSI, Sim State, PIN state, GSM signal, WCDMA RSCP WCDMA EC/IO, LTE RSRP, LTE SINR, LTE RSRQ, CELL ID, Operator, Operator number, Connection type, Temperature, PIN count to Azure IoT Hub server | SYSTEM CHARACTERISTICS | CPU | Atheros Wasp, MIPS 74Kc, 550 MHz | RAM | 128 MB, DDR2 | FLASH memory | 16 MB SPI Flash | FIRMWARE / CONFIGURATION | WEB UI | Update FW from file, check FW on server, configuration profiles, configuration backup, restore point | FOTA | Update FW/configuration from server | RMS | Update FW/configuration for multiple devices | Keep settings | Update FW without losing current configuration | FIRMWARE CUSTOMIZATION | Operating system | RutOS (OpenWrt based Linux OS) | Supported languages | Busybox shell, Lua, C, C++ | Development tools | SDK package with build environment provided | LOCATION TRACKING | GNSS | GPS, GLONASS, BeiDou, Galileo and QZSS | Coordinates | GNSS coordinates via WebUI, SMS, TAVL, RMS | NMEA | NMEA 0183 | NTRIP | NTRIP protocol (Networked Transport of RTCM via Internet Protocol) | Server software | supported server software TAVL, RMS | Mobile Network Geolocation | Location without using GPS, get approximate location based on mobile tower on RMS | Geofencing | Configurable multiple geofence zones | SERIAL | RS232 | DB9 connector, full RS232 (with RTS, CTS) | RS485 | RS485 Full Duplex (4 wires) and Half Duplex (2 wires). 300-115200 baud rate | Serial functions | Console, Serial over IP, Modem, Modbus gateway, NTRIP Client | INPUT/OUTPUT | Input | 1 x digital input (0 - 3 V), 1 x digital galvanically isolated input (0 - 30 V), 1 x analog input (0 - 24 V), 1 x Digital non-isolated input (on 4 pin power connector) | Output | 1 x digital open collector output (30 V, 250 mA), 1 x SPST relay output (40 V, 4 A), 1 x Digital open collector output (30 V, 300 mA, on 4 pin power connector) | Events | SMS, EMAIL, RMS | USB | Data rate | USB 2.0 | Applications | Samba share, custom scripts | External devices | Possibility to connect external HDD, flash drive, additional modem, printer | Storage formats | FAT, FAT32, NTFS | SD CARD | Physical size | Micro SD | Applications | Samba share, custom scripts | Capacity | Up to 32 GB | POWER | Connector | 4 pin industrial DC power socket | Input voltage range | 9 – 30 VDC (4 pin industrial socket), reverse polarity protection; surge protection >31 VDC 10us max | PoE (passive) | Passive PoE over spare pairs. Possibility to power up through LAN port, not compatible with IEEE802.3af and 802.3at standards | Power consumption | < 2 W idle, < 7 W Max | PHYSICAL INTERFACES (PORTS, LEDS, ANTENNAS, BUTTONS, SIM) | Ethernet | 4 x RJ45 ports, 10/100 Mbps | I/O’s | 10 Inputs/Outputs pin connector, 2 Inputs/Outputs pin on 4 pin power connector (available from HW revision 1600) | Status LEDs | 1 x bi-color connection status LED, 5 x connection strength LEDs, 4 x LAN status LEDs, 1 x Power LED | SIM | 2 x SIM slots (Mini SIM - 2FF), 1.8 V/3 V, external SIM holders, eSIM (Optional) | Power | 4 pin power connector with 2 pins for Input/Output | Input/output | 10 pin industrial socket for inputs/outputs | Antennas | 2 x SMA for LTE, 1 x SMA for GNNS, 2 x RP-SMA for WiFi antenna connectors | USB | USB A port for external devices | SD card | Micro SD card slot | RS232 | DB9 socket for full-featured RS232 | RS485 | 6 pin industrial socket for 2/4 wire RS485 | Reset | Reset/restore to default button | PHYSICAL SPECIFICATION | Casing material | Aluminium housing, plastic panels | Dimensions | 50 mm x 100 mm x 110 mm (H x W x D) | Weight | 287 g | Mounting options | DIN rail (can be mounted on two sides), flat surface placement | OPERATING ENVIRONMENT | Operating temperature | -40 °C to 75 °C | Operating humidity | 10% to 90% non-condensing | Ingress Protection Rating | IP30 | MTBF | 230000 h | REGULATORY & TYPE APPROVALS | Regulatory | CE/RED, FCC, IC/ISED, EAC, RCM, PTCRB, RoHS, WEEE, Wi-Fi Alliance CE/RED, FCC, IC, PTCRB, RCM, EAC, CCC, RoHS, WEEE, IP rating, Anatel, GCF, REACH, E-mark, DNV GL, ECE Regulation 118, Morocco ANRT, Thailand NBTC, Ukraine UCRF, SDPPI (POSTEL), WiFi Certified, Modbus Conformance | Operator | AT&T, Verizon | Vehicle | ECE R10 (E-mark) | ECE R118 | EMI IMMUNITY | Standards | Draft EN 301 489-1 V2.2.0, Draft EN 301 489-17 V3.2.0, Draft EN 301 489-19 V2.1.0, Draft EN 301 489-52 V1.1.0 | FCC 47 CFR Part 15B (2017), ANSI C63.4 (2014) | ESD | EN61000-4-2:2009 | RS | EN 61000-4-3:2006 + A1:2008 + A2:2010 | EFT | EN 61000-4-4:2012 | Surge immunity (AC Power Line) | EN 61000-4-5:2006 | Surge immunity (Ethernet ports) | EN 61000-4-5:2014, clause 7.1 of ITU-T K21 | Transient and surges | ISO 7632-2:2004 | CS | EN 61000-4-6:2009 | DIP | EN 61000-4-11:2004 | RF | Standards | EN 300 328 V2.1.1, EN 301 511 V12.5.1, EN 301 908-1 V11.1.1, EN 301 908-2 V11.1.1, EN 301 908-13 V11.1.1, EN 303 413 V1.1.0 | AS/CA S042.1:2018, AS/ACIF S042.3:2005, AS/CA S042.4:2018, AS/NZS 4268:2017 | FCC 47 CFR Part 15C (2017), FCC 47 CFR Part 2 (2017), FCC 47 CFR Part 22H (2017), FCC 47 CFR Part 24E (2017), FCC 47 CFR Part 27C (2017) | RSS-Gen Issue 4 (2014), RSS-247 Issue 2 (2017), RSS-132 Issue 3 (2013), RSS-133 Issue 6 (2013), RSS-139 Issue 3, RSS-130 Issue 1 | SAFETY | Standards | IEC 60950-1:2005 (Second Edition) + Am 1:2009 + Am 2:2013 | AS/NZS 60950.1:2015 | EN 50665:2017, EN 62311:2008 | FCC 47 CFR Part 1 1.1310 | RSS-102 Issue 5 (2015) | ENVIRONMENTAL | Ingress Protect | LST EN 60529:1999+A1+AC:2002 | Vibration | Class guideline-DNVGL-CG-0339:2016 | EN 60068-2-6:2008 |
